Satellite images of the sea surface temperature in this region, along
with wind measurements, indicate that the Bonne Bay site (Newfoundland)
is representative of the upwellings and downwellings of cold water that
occur there. In addition, observations have shown that large concentrations
of herring are present here during the fall,. A local resident installs
the thermographs at depths of 1 metre and 25 metres (on the bottom).
Note: We have impose an embargo on data recorded at 25 metres due to possible
problem with instrument position.
